Senior Director, Academic Excellence
Catapult Learning, the largest provider of K-12 contracted instructional services in the United States, is seeking a Senior Director of Academic Excellence to drive program and instructional excellence across our Intervention, Tutoring, and Summer programs. This senior leadership role is responsible for ensuring that our academic programs are aligned with research-based best practices, implemented with fidelity, and drives toward improved student outcomes.

The Senior Director will lead and support a team focused on academic and program excellence, collaborate with Territory teams to enhance program quality and effectiveness, as well as develop processes and systems that empower leaders to drive student success. This role will report into the Vice President, Teacher and Learning.
